If you are switching jobs: The replacement of job shouldn't be a justification for labelling the workplace you have worked in as bad. You should say to your boss why you're leaving the company and you ought to point out things that bothered you, however take action in a polite and professional method. Keep a way of measuring professionalism which has led you to this aspect in your career. This can help one to make solid references later on. In conversations with brand-new potential employers, it is necessary to be expert. It's also advisable to tell your first-class that you are grateful for the chance you have had in working for his or even hers business. You never know when your present boss will prove to be a great reference. Remember that no one loves to be criticized. Not really from subordinates or co-workers even. Even though they are worthy of it. Anyone with whom you have ever worked with can be a potentially positive reference. Do not demolish the bridges behind you. Keep genuine contacts.
